The world of marketing research is constantly evolving – new technologies enable consumers to move onto the ‘next thing’ seconds after engaging with a survey today. Given the fast pace of change with our industry now, ESOMAR initiated a “Research Rally” series to challenge researchers and expand their ways of thinking, and designing.

The notion behind the event was simple – researchers would collectively evaluate local start-ups looking to improve their business model, product or services. Currently Britain is experiencing start-up fever: 80 new businesses were born each hour throughout 2016. However, these rosy statistics are tainted by the fact that 9 out of 10 start-ups fail. In today’s competitive marketplace, lucky guesses are no longer enough to create a successful innovation – the decision to invest in market research might determine a business’ survival.
